      <description><![CDATA[Two pilgrimages to St Davids equal one to Rome. That was the medieval reckoning, granted by Pope Calixtus II in 1123, and it is one reason this Pembrokeshire settlement of 1,751 people is officially a city. The other reason is its cathedral, hidden in a green hollow on the banks of the River Alun, where Saint David, the patron saint of Wales, is said to have founded his monastery around the year 550. St Davids is the smallest city in the United Kingdom by population, smaller than many villages, and one of only two places in Britain whose city status was specifically restored at a queen's request.]]></description>
